Why Do Cars Need Tags?

Without your car tags is visibly displayed, your vehicle’s registration status will be unclear, and could get you into trouble with the law enforcement and when selling your vehicle.

Are Tags and License Plates the Same Thing?

No, a tags and license plates are not the same things.

Your vehicle’s is license plate, as opposed to say, it’s VIN, is state-specific, and as such, is assigned by the state’s DMV upon initial registration.

Your vehicle’s license a plate will stay with your car, year after year, unless it is reregistered in a new state.

Your car is tags, however, we will need to be renewed each year.

The Cars need tags as a proof of yearly registration.

Along with a your registration and insurance cards, your car tags are legally required to be with you or affixed to your vehicle at all times.

Not is carrying these documents with you while you drive is a illegal, and could result in steep fines or penalties.

How Do I Know When My Car Tags Expire?

Your car is tags will expire at the same time as your vehicle’s registration.

A However, because everyone’s initial vehicle registration will come at many  different times, it is a essential to be aware of when your registration is due.

The year in listed on your car tags is a good starting point but it does not indicate that your vehicle is registered through the entirety of the listed year.

If, for a example, you register your vehicle in March 2020, your tags will read “21”.

This is does not mean that your tags are good through all of 2021, but are only valid a  through the following March in the year 2021.

Can I Get Pulled Over For Expired Tags?

Yes, you are certainly can get pulled over for expired tags.

The fines and penalties will a vary depending on whether and  not your car’s registration has been renewed.

the proximity to the an expiration date, and the discretion of the officer in question.

To avoid a any unnecessary fines or penalties, it is highly recommended to stay on top of your vehicle’s registration and display your current car tags immediately after you can receive them.

What To Do When My Car Tags Expire?

When your a car tags expire, it is time to renew your vehicle’s registration.

As to you receive your car tags upon registration, these a two activities are the same.

Usually, you will a receive your registration renewal notice at least several weeks before your current registration expires.

Your renewal notice will be not necessarily be sent to your home address but will go to whichever address you listed to as your mailing address at the time of your vehicle’s registration.

If you are receive your renewal notice on time, you can choose from the following ways to renew your registration:

  • Mail your a renewal payment directly to the DMV. Your an  renewal notice will be  typically include a return envelope with which to enclose and send your payment.
  • As a long as your payment is postmarked by the date listed on your renewal notice, your registration as renewal will not incur any fees or penalties.
  • Most, if not all, state DMV’s will not accept a cash as payment via mail-in renewals.
  • A Visit your local DMV, wait in line, and pay your renewal fee in person.
  • As you are very well know, DMV wait times can be enormous, and as such, it is a highly recommended to renew via other methods if possible.
  • If Some insurance companies, such as AAA, offer in-house DMV services to their members.
  • Their offices can a handle several essential DMV services, including vehicle registration and car tags. The wait lines is often much shorter than at the state DMV office.
  • Some states, such as California, even offer freestanding DMV kiosks. These are kiosks can be found in a various public locations throughout the state and can handle many basic DMV services, including vehicle registration.
  • They can even print your a new registration card and car tags immediately upon receiving your payment.
